Similar situation in Delaware here. I switched to Nationwide from State Farm and saved ~300/yr. on two vehicles and home. Since we don't drive many miles/yr, they have a smart miles program which monitors/charges you for miles driven. Similar to Tesla insurance, but not as intrusive. They don't offer this program for Teslas, however, as you can't plug in a third party data device to a data port like you can in ICE vehicles.I switched to nationwide from Allstate, check them out.
